CGM naar PDF-conversie met Aspose.PDF voor .NET
Invoering
In ons snelle digitale landschap is het vermogen om documenten te converteren tussen verschillende formaten essentieel voor ontwikkelaars, ontwerpers en iedereen die digitale bestanden verwerkt. Als u vaak met CGM-bestanden (Computer Graphics Metafile) werkt, kan het converteren ervan naar PDF een belangrijke vereiste zijn. Gelukkig biedt Aspose.PDF voor .NET een krachtige en gebruiksvriendelijke oplossing voor deze taak. Deze tutorial leidt u stap voor stap door het proces, zodat u zeker weet dat u alles hebt wat u nodig hebt om aan de slag te gaan.
Vereisten
Voordat we beginnen, moet u ervoor zorgen dat aan de volgende voorwaarden is voldaan:
- Aspose.PDF voor .NET: Download en installeer de Aspose.PDF-bibliotheek van dewebsite.
- Visual Studio: Stel een ontwikkelomgeving in met Visual Studio om uw .NET-code te schrijven en testen.
- Basiskennis van C#: Kennis van C# helpt u de meegeleverde codefragmenten te begrijpen.
- CGM-bestand: Bereid een CGM-bestand voor op conversie. U kunt er een maken of een voorbeeld downloaden van internet.
Uw project instellen
Om aan de slag te gaan met Aspose.PDF voor .NET, volgt u deze stappen om uw project in te stellen:
Een nieuw project maken
- Open Visual Studio.
- Maak een nieuw C# Console Application-project.
Voeg Aspose.PDF-referentie toe
- Klik met de rechtermuisknop op uw project in de Solution Explorer.
- Selecteer NuGet-pakketten beheren.
- Zoek naar Aspose.PDF en installeer de nieuwste versie.
Importeer de benodigde naamruimte
Importeer bovenaan uw C#-bestand de Aspose.PDF-naamruimte:
using System.IO;
using Aspose.Pdf;
Nu u uw project hebt opgezet, kunnen we het conversieproces van CGM naar PDF opsplitsen in beheersbare stappen.
Stap 1: Geef de documentdirectory op
Definieer eerst het pad naar de directory waar uw CGM-bestand zich bevindt. Dit is essentieel voor het programma om uw invoerbestand te vinden en de uitvoer-PDF op te slaan.
// Het pad naar de documentenmap.
string dataDir = "YOUR DOCUMENT DIRECTORY";
Stap 2: Instantieer de laadopties
Maak vervolgens een exemplaar van deCgmLoadOptions
klasse. Deze klasse wordt gebruikt om CGM-bestanden correct te laden in het Aspose.PDF-framework.
// Instantieer LoadOption-object met behulp van CgmLoadOptions
Aspose.Pdf.CgmLoadOptions cgmLoadOptions = new Aspose.Pdf.CgmLoadOptions();
Stap 3: Een documentobject maken
Instantieer nu eenDocument
object om uw CGM-bestand in het geheugen weer te geven. Hiermee kunt u het bestand bewerken voordat u het als PDF opslaat.
// Instantieer Document-object
Document doc = new Document(dataDir + "CGMToPDF.CGM", cgmLoadOptions);
Stap 4: Sla het resulterende PDF-document op
Sla het document ten slotte op als PDF. Geef de naam en het formaat van het uitvoerbestand op om de conversie te voltooien.
// Sla het resulterende PDF-document op
doc.Save(dataDir + "TECHDRAW_out.pdf");
Conclusie
Gefeliciteerd! U hebt met succes een CGM-bestand naar PDF geconverteerd met Aspose.PDF voor .NET. Met dit eenvoudige proces kunt u efficiënt omgaan met verschillende documentformaten, wat uw workflow verbetert, of u nu aan kleine projecten of grootschalige toepassingen werkt. Aspose.PDF is een betrouwbare oplossing voor al uw PDF-conversiebehoeften.
Veelgestelde vragen
Wat is CGM?
CGM staat voor Computer Graphics Metafile, een bestandsformaat dat is ontworpen voor het opslaan van 2D-vectorafbeeldingen en rasterafbeeldingen.
Kan ik Aspose.PDF gebruiken voor andere bestandsformaten?
Absoluut! Aspose.PDF ondersteunt een verscheidenheid aan formaten, waaronder HTML, XML en afbeeldingen, waardoor het een veelzijdige tool is voor documentbeheer.
Is er een gratis proefversie beschikbaar?
Ja, Aspose biedt een gratis proefversie aan die u kunt downloaden van deAspose-website.
Waar kan ik ondersteuning vinden voor Aspose.PDF?
Voor hulp, bezoek deAspose ondersteuningsforumwaar u vragen kunt stellen en oplossingen kunt vinden voor veelvoorkomende problemen.
Hoe koop ik een licentie voor Aspose.PDF?
U kunt een licentie kopen door naar de website te gaanAspose aankooppagina.